Each weather alert published by the Gustline ingest service must reach every regional notifier within two seconds, so set the worker pool to one process per region and verify the dead-letter topic exists before enabling traffic. Run the synthetic alert through the Pinemarsh staging region and confirm all subscribers acknowledge it. Only after the synthetic test passes should you register the fan-out service with the dispatch registry, which requires signing the registration payload with the key below.

deploy key for fafof-yaguf: bky4_zHj6

## Digest Scheduling Limits

Mailloft's batch digest scheduler enforces strict quotas per tenant to prevent queue saturation during peak windows. Release managers should verify these before promoting any build that touches the fan-out worker, since exceeding the per-shard ceiling silently defers digests to the next cycle. The constants below govern batching, retry spacing, and window size.

tuning constants:
THRESHOLDS = {
    "kelix": 280,
    "druvan": 756,
    "oliael": 399,
}

Subject: Memtrace cut-over complete

Team,

Cut-over to Memtrace v2 for GPU memory profiling finished last night. Old v1 agents are disabled; any tickets referencing v1 dashboards should be closed as resolved-by-migration. Sampling overhead is now under 2% and allocation traces include kernel names. Known gap: profiles older than 30 days were not migrated. Point customers at the v2 docs for setup questions. For reference when troubleshooting, the agent now runs with the following configuration.

settings of bagaf-bawip:
[aldax]
port = 5000
region = south-4
host = aldax.brasklabs.corp
team = brivan
timeout_ms = 2000
retries = 2

Heads up: if the Lintrock baseline file in the Quarrow repo drifts from main, CI fails with a "stale baseline" error even when the code is fine. Quick fix is to regenerate the baseline on a clean checkout and re-push. If a customer build is blocked, confirm the failing run matches the token below before escalating.

build token for yadug-yagag: htk21_c863c33eb8b82c0c9c152